Former England boss Sven Goran Eriksson says Manchester United midfielder Jesse Lingard should be in England's Euros squad.
Lingard enjoyed an outstanding six months on-loan with West Ham this season, though was axed from England's final Euros line-up.
Eriksson said, “It's a surprise that Lingard's not there because even to have him on the bench with his pace and one-on-one ability, he's a clever footballer.
“He had a good season with West Ham. I didn't see him play every game, but the games I saw, he has been very good.
“It's always difficult. At the end, you can only pick the number [of players] that you're allowed to pick. Someone will be disappointed, it's always like that."
